Vermont joins Connecticut, Iowa, and Massuchusetts in allowing same-sex marriage. Vermont makes history by being the first state to legalize same-sex marriage through legislature’s vote. The first three states did so through the courts.

New York City, on the other hand, announced a $2 million marketing campaign geared towards attracting gay and lesbian tourists to the city. “There is no more gay friendly city in the world,” said City Council Speaker Christine Quinn, the highest-ranking openly gay elected official in city history.
